Crushed gravel comes in sizes from fine 3/8-inch up to 2-to-3-inch rocks. The right size depends on the traffic and the ground underneath. Compare what each size does below.
| Size | Best Use | Note |
|---|---|---|
| 3/8" Crushed Gravel | Fine compacting layer | Use as a final wearing course for paths and patios that need a firm, stable surface. |
| 3/4" Crushed Gravel | The workhorse size for base and drives | The standard base material for driveways, parking areas, and as a compacted sub-base under other surfaces. |
| 1" - 1 1/2" Crushed Gravel | Structural base under heavy loads | Larger stones lock together to create a strong layer that supports heavy equipment and truck traffic. |
| 1 1/2" Crushed Gravel | First lift over soft subgrade | Intended for the first layer on soft ground; it bridges weak spots and allows water to drain away. |
| 2"-3" Crushed Gravel | Mud control and deep fill | Large stones bridge soft spots and stabilize areas where equipment gets stuck in wet conditions. |
Each project type calls for a different size and approach. The table below matches the right crushed gravel to the job at hand.
| Project | What to order | Depth or note |
|---|---|---|
| Compacted base | 3/4" Crushed Gravel | Use a compacted layer for even support under pavement or structures. |
| Farm and site access road | 1" - 1 1/2" Crushed Gravel | First lift with larger stone, then cap with 3/4" for a smooth driving surface. |
| Shed or slab pad | 3/8" Crushed Gravel | Fills low areas and compacts to a hard, level base for a concrete slab. |
| Trench backfill | 1 1/2" Crushed Gravel | Allows water to drain through while adding structural support around pipes. |
| Soft or muddy subgrade | 2"-3" Crushed Gravel | Bridge the soft ground with a deep lift of large stone to stop sinking. |

Crushed gravel is angular and compacts well, but it is not a polished stone for walkways. It may not be the best choice for areas where you want a smooth, rounded surface. Very fine crushed gravel can wash out in heavy rain if not compacted and edged properly.
